CHILD, 6, DEAD
Funeral Saturday for Frank Cambria Jr.
Frank Cambria Jr., six-year-old son of Mr. and Mrs. Frank Cambria, 1812 E. 28th St., died in St. Joseph's Hospital at 9:30 a.m. today following a breif illness.
Besides his parents he is survived by five brothers, Santino, Francis, Anthony, Joseph and George, three sisters, Angelina, Minnie and Mary, all at home. His grandparents, Mr. and Mrs. Anthony Ondi, of Lorain, also survive.
Funeral services will be held at 2 p.m. Saturday at St. John's Church with Rev. Fr. Ambrose Metzger, pastor, officiating. Interment will be in the family lot in Calvary Cemetery under the direction of the Reichlin, Reidy and Scanlan funeral home.
Lorain Journal 1937
